Chicken Burrito Wraps

Contributed by Lynda Renshaw, Martinez Ward
  • Boil or steam 2 cups of rice.  
  • While rice is steaming, combine the following ingredients in a skillet on the stovetop and bring to a low simmer:
2 cups cut up chicken
1 can stewed tomatoes
2/3 cup chopped cilantro
1 can rinsed black beans
1 pkg taco seasoning mix
2 Tbsp. chopped jalapeno peppers
  • Once the rice is cooked, stir in the 2 cups cooked rice.
  • Add 1 cup shredded cheese over top of mixture in skillet.
  • Cover and cook until cheese is warm and melted.
  • To serve, place 1/2 - 1 cup of mixture in tortilla shell and enjoy!
